Mia Luce Mahatma CGC TT SGRC RE VCX Born: May 30, 1999 (est. - actual date of birth unknown) Came into my life: December 22, 2001 Deceased: December 31, 2010 My heart will never be the same without G in my life. 2009 Updates!
Gandhi joined us as IG #3 when he became my second 'foster failure.' Gandhi, a lean and lanky guy, came to me for fostering December 2001. Prior to that, he'd been in a Florida foster home, and before that, he was in abandoned at an animal shelter. Gandhi's a reactive dog who was bounced around due to his severe separation anxiety. After fostering him for 9 months, I adopted him September 2002. A superb athlete, Gandhi began his racing career in 2002, but his anxiety and stress level made it hard for him to concentrate on the lure and ignore the other racers. After he received a disqualifying foul, I stopped racing him. He went back onto the field in 2006, at the age of 7, and won a three-point race meet to finish his Gazehound Racing Champion title. Since then, he's never run anything but clean races. Gandhi competed at our
racing club's 3-Day Northland
Sprint Challenge the past three years and was High Point Italian Greyhound in
2006 and 2007, and High Point Veteran for 2006, 2007 and 2008. He was in
the Top
Ten Italian Greyhound year-end standings in LGRA - #6
in 2002, #9 in 2006, and #7 in 2007, with a very
limited racing schedule. There have been many positives from my work with Gandhi. While he hasn't been an easy dog to train, he's made me a much better trainer. I have increased my level of understanding of him and we've deepened our relationship together. Gandhi's a true canine athlete, and I've been privileged to train and handle him throughout his career. | ||
